This October 1st, the platform with the red logo has been added to its catalog Conjuration: Under the influence of the devil. Released in 2021, this is the third part of the famous franchise started by James Wan.
Directed by Michael Chaves, this feature film once again immerses viewers in the dark world of paranormal investigations led by Ed and Lorraine Warrenplayed respectively by Patrick Wilson and Vera Farmiga. This film highlights a unique legal case in which a defendant used demonic possession as a defense, a first in American legal history.
When it came out in cinemas, Conjuration: Under the influence of the devil it was a great commercial success. It grossed more than $200 million at the global box office, despite pandemic restrictions. In France, the film also had a great performance with almost two million entries (the best score of the saga). This third work moved away a bit from haunted house stories to tackle a more legal thriller.

What true story inspired The Conjuring: Under the Devil’s Grip?
As with the previous parts, Conjuration: Under the influence of the devil it is inspired by a real case that marked the 80s. The film tells the story of Arne Cheyenne Johnson, a man accused of murder in 1981. His defense? He claimed to be possessed by a demon at the time of the accident. This case, often called “the demon trial”, was the first time in American legal history that such a defense was used in a murder trial.
The Warrens, famous demonologists, were implicated in this affair after attempting to exorcise a boy, David Glatzel, who the Johnson family believed was possessed. According to the Warrens, the demonic spirit left the child’s body to possess Arne’s. The latter, a few months later, commits murder and invokes demonic influence in court. If the court did not accept this defense, this story has left its mark and it remains one of the most disturbing in the Warren archives.
